Super Mario 64 From the Eyes of a Newcomer
Super Mario 64’s Legacy Super Mario 64. Perhaps one of the most beloved and influential games of all time. It … Read more
Super Mario 64’s Legacy Super Mario 64. Perhaps one of the most beloved and influential games of all time. It … Read more